Souvenir de Toros, pastel drawing on canvas, 1875-92, by Amelie Beaury-Saurel, 1848-1924, in the Musee des Beaux Arts de Nice, a fine arts museum was founded in 1928 as the Palais des Arts Jules Cheret, housed in a mansion built 1878 for Elizaveta Vasilievna Kochubey, in Nice, Provence, France. The museum is listed as a historic monument. Picture by Manuel Cohen
